Job Description

Assistant Professor, Didactic

Nightingale Education Group

• The Assistant Professor, Didactic facilitates distance education instruction by incorporating innovative teaching methodologies, cutting-edge technologies, and other industry trends reflecting advancements in the discipline by promoting an interdisciplinary approach to advanced practice nursing education and healthcare delivery within and outside the College. • The incumbent will be accountable for the delivery of the nursing curriculum in accordance with the mission, vision, values, and purposes of the Program. • Engage with learners in all aspects of the nursing education process including evaluating the potential for achievement in the program. • Accountable for Nursing Education Services successful attainment of key performance indicators, program and functional outcomes, and the success of the College’s mission. • Show evidence of participation in academic or professional association related to domain and assist in the selection and development of faculty. • Responsible for the development and modification of the curriculum in coordination with committees.

Job Requirements

  • A minimum of 1-2 years of experience in higher nursing education, preferably online education.
  • Earned Graduate degree with a major in nursing from an accredited institution.
  • Active, unencumbered RN or APRN license from state of residence and ability to obtain RN and NP licensure in any jurisdiction required by the College, including a valid multi-state license.
  • Either has an earned Certified Nurse Educator (CNE) credential or commits to obtaining this certification within a one-year period.
  • Maintains current knowledge in multiple areas of nursing practice.
  • Additional Contributions: Annual Professional Development, Service as SME, Service on Committees, and maintain a learner load congruent with current faculty matrix for the assigned course(s).
